UNPKG

karma-typescript

Version:

Simplifying running unit tests with coverage for Typescript projects.

164 lines (163 loc) 3.93 kB
{ "name": "karma-typescript", "version": "5.5.4", "description": "Simplifying running unit tests with coverage for Typescript projects.", "files": [ "dist/**", "cookbook.md" ], "main": "dist/index.js", "types": "./dist/api/index.d.ts", "keywords": [ "angularjs", "angular2", "browserify", "commonjs", "coverage", "css modules", "docker", "istanbul", "jasmine", "karma", "karma plugin", "karma-plugin", "mocha", "postcss", "react", "remap", "transpile", "typescript", "unit test" ], "author": "monounity", "contributors": [ "erikbarke", "mitchhentges", "Hobart2967", "xdamman", "devoto13", "sir-marc", "cleavera", "abraham", "adamkasztenny", "wawyed", "jods4", "alan-agius4", "FreshRob", "glennvorhes", "fchiumeo", "moshmage", "tokrsen", "g00fy-", "kubut", "VilleSalonen", "yugi03", "gempain", "monounity", "ggradnig", "sridharmallela", "leevipietilainen", "vladjerca", "csvn", "ryanvall" ], "repository": { "type": "git", "url": "https://github.com/monounity/karma-typescript.git" }, "license": "MIT", "scripts": { "lint": "eslint . --ext .ts", "build": "tsc --rootDir ./src", "test": "nyc --require ts-node/register tape \"src/**/*.spec.ts\" | faucet" }, "nyc": { "extension": [ ".ts" ], "exclude": [ "**/*.spec.ts" ], "reporter": [ "html" ], "tempDir": "./coverage/.nyc_output" }, "dependencies": { "acorn": "^8.1.0", "acorn-walk": "^8.0.2", "assert": "^2.0.0", "async": "^3.0.1", "browser-resolve": "^2.0.0", "browserify-zlib": "^0.2.0", "buffer": "^5.4.3", "combine-source-map": "^0.8.0", "console-browserify": "^1.2.0", "constants-browserify": "^1.0.0", "convert-source-map": "^1.7.0", "crypto-browserify": "^3.12.0", "diff": "^4.0.1", "domain-browser": "^4.16.0", "events": "^3.2.0", "glob": "^7.1.6", "https-browserify": "^1.0.0", "istanbul-lib-coverage": "^3.0.0", "istanbul-lib-instrument": "^4.0.0", "istanbul-lib-report": "^3.0.0", "istanbul-lib-source-maps": "^4.0.0", "istanbul-reports": "^3.0.0", "json-stringify-safe": "^5.0.1", "lodash": "^4.17.19", "log4js": "^6.3.0", "minimatch": "^3.0.4", "os-browserify": "^0.3.0", "pad": "^3.2.0", "path-browserify": "^1.0.0", "process": "^0.11.10", "punycode": "^2.1.1", "querystring-es3": "^0.2.1", "readable-stream": "^3.1.1", "source-map": "^0.7.3", "stream-browserify": "^3.0.0", "stream-http": "^3.1.0", "string_decoder": "^1.3.0", "timers-browserify": "^2.0.11", "tmp": "^0.2.1", "tty-browserify": "^0.0.1", "url": "^0.11.0", "util": "^0.12.1", "vm-browserify": "^1.1.2" }, "devDependencies": { "@types/async": "^3.0.3", "@types/browser-resolve": "^1.11.0", "@types/combine-source-map": "^0.8.1", "@types/convert-source-map": "^1.5.1", "@types/diff": "^4.0.2", "@types/glob": "^7.1.3", "@types/istanbul-lib-coverage": "^2.0.3", "@types/istanbul-lib-instrument": "^1.7.3", "@types/istanbul-lib-report": "^3.0.0", "@types/istanbul-lib-source-maps": "^4.0.0", "@types/istanbul-reports": "^3.0.0", "@types/karma": "^6.1.0", "@types/lodash": "^4.14.159", "@types/minimatch": "^3.0.3", "@types/mock-require": "^2.0.0", "@types/node": "^14.0.27", "@types/pad": "^2.1.0", "@types/tape": "^4.13.0", "@types/tmp": "^0.2.0", "faucet": "0.0.1", "mock-require": "^3.0.3", "nyc": "^15.1.0", "puppeteer": "^5.2.1", "tape": "^5.0.1", "ts-node": "^8.10.2", "typescript": "latest" }, "peerDependencies": { "karma": "1 || 2 || 3 || 4 || 5 || 6", "typescript": "1 || 2 || 3 || 4 || 5" } }